International Olympiad in Informatics: Vietnam delegation ranked first in Southeast Asia
The Vietnamese delegation ranked 8th out of 84 delegations participating in the 2015 International Olympiad in Informatics and ranked first among Southeast Asian countries.
Information from the Department of Testing and Educational Quality Assessment (Ministry of Education and Training) said: The Department has received official information from Kazakhstan about the results of the 2015 International Olympiad in Informatics of the Vietnamese national team.

Accordingly, all 4/4 contestants won medals including: 1 Gold medal and 3 Silver medals. Specifically as follows:
Gold Medal: Pham Van Hanh, 12th grade student, High School for Gifted Students in Natural Sciences, Vietnam National University, Hanoi.
Silver Medals: Phan Duc Nhat Minh, 11th grade student, High School for Gifted Students of Natural Sciences, Hanoi National University; Nguyen Viet Dung, 12th grade student, High School for Gifted Students of Natural Sciences, Hanoi National University; Nguyen Tien Trung Kien, 12th grade student, High School for Gifted Students of Natural Sciences, Hanoi National University.
With this achievement, the Vietnamese delegation ranked 8th out of 84 delegations participating in the 2015 International Olympiad in Informatics and ranked first among Southeast Asian countries. This is the highest result of the Vietnamese delegation participating in the International Olympiad in Informatics since 2000.
The Ministry of Education and Training will hold a ceremony to welcome the delegation to the 2015 International Olympiad in Informatics and present the Minister's Certificates of Merit to the winning contestants at Noi Bai International Airport at 1:45 p.m. on August 3.
